Love, Knowledge, & Understanding

Philippians 1:9-10 - “I pray that your love will overflow more and more, and that you will keep on growing in knowledge and understanding. For I want you to understand what really matters, so that you may live pure and blameless lives until the day of Christ’s return.”

Paul gives us pretty clear instructions on what we can do to bring “much” glory to God (vs.11) when we do these things. But are these things really as simple as they seem? I’m going to take a different approach to drive a point home because this always seems to work for me when I want to challenge myself to spiritual growth. Now, take the meaning of the words that Paul uses in love, overflow, knowledge, and understanding. The only action word is overflow!

Are you overflowing? Are you overflowing with knowledge and understanding on the subject of love? Ephesians 5:1-2 tells us to live a life filled with love and to imitate God in all that we do. Is this something that your overflowing with, and if not, what do you need to change about yourself to make room for God?
